Lawnwood Snake Sanctuary was fantastic! Rather than walking independently around the usual collection of enclosures, it was a fantastic tour filled with interesting and useful information about each type of snake, including the venom type, what treatment you need for a particular bite, and how long you have to obtain treatment. Several snakes were brought out of their 'cages' and lots of opportunities for children and adults to touch and hold the snakes, including a huge yellow anaconda placed around our neck that weighed in excess of 12 kgs!! The handler was incredibly knowledgeable... the kids and adults all enjoyed it!! (Unfortunately, I can't recall the keeper's name, but he was exceptional!). HIGHLY RECOMMENDED!!!

R260pp for 1 hour tour on most South African snake species Very Educational. Thorough explanation on three different types of venom. What and what nots on handling bites from snakes. Behavioral explanation on snakes and personal handling of semi-venomous snakes as well as contractors All people representing this establishment are well informed and also very good at carrying over information. Exceptional experience for children and fun experience for adults wanting to see some interesting snakes such as the gaboon adder or pythons. This event is best enjoyed during sunny weather. Bring your own food and drinks preferably.
